Transaction f63f6664ce601656be55ad86850938664187737e526432199c2a945e725fb2d7

1 Input
2 Outputs
  • f63f6664ce601656be55ad86850938664187737e526432199c2a945e725fb2d7:0
  • value  3642885
    address  3BSp1PEwx1RwzSyT7vgM6kXcTf6cqKVyqe
  • f63f6664ce601656be55ad86850938664187737e526432199c2a945e725fb2d7:1
  • value  259643
    address  33Z9XUJ7wZG6MRFFF42r6kkyaRouBYNzxy